Role of the Hyperpolarization-Activated Cation Current (I(h)) in Pacemaker Activity in Area Postrema Neurons of Rat Brain Slices

To clarify the functional properties of the hyperpolarization-activated cation current (I(h)) as a pacemaker current in area postrema neurons, whole-cell recordings were made in visually identified cells in rat brain slices.
